"""Small State Hub MCP surface for Codex repository sessions.
The full dev-hub MCP server intentionally exposes administrative and catalog
operations. Codex repository work needs a much smaller coordination surface;
keeping it separate reduces tool discovery cost and makes the contract clear.
"""
from __future__ import annotations
import json
import os
from typing import Any
import httpx
from fastmcp import FastMCP
from mcp_server.server import get_domain_summary as _full_get_domain_summary
API_BASE = os.environ.get("API_BASE", "http://127.0.0.1:8000").rstrip("/")
mcp = FastMCP(
name="dev-hub-codex",
instructions=(
"Slim State Hub coordination surface for Codex repository sessions. "
"Start with get_domain_summary, check the repository inbox, and record "
"progress when work closes. Workplan files remain the source of truth."
),
)
def _request(method: str, path: str, body: dict[str, Any] | None = None) -> Any:
with httpx.Client(
base_url=API_BASE,
timeout=15.0,
follow_redirects=True,
trust_env=False,
) as client:
response = client.request(method, path, json=body)
response.raise_for_status()
return response.json()
def _json(value: Any) -> str:
return json.dumps(value, indent=2)
@mcp.tool()
def get_domain_summary(domain_slug: str) -> str:
"""Return actionable State Hub orientation scoped to one domain."""
return _full_get_domain_summary(domain_slug)
@mcp.tool()
def get_messages(to_agent: str, unread_only: bool = True) -> str:
"""Get coordination messages for one repository agent."""
suffix = "true" if unread_only else "false"
return _json(_request("GET", f"/messages/?to_agent={to_agent}&unread_only={suffix}"))
@mcp.tool()
def mark_message_read(message_id: str) -> str:
"""Mark one coordination message as read."""
return _json(_request("PATCH", f"/messages/{message_id}/read", {}))
@mcp.tool()
def add_progress_event(
summary: str,
author: str = "codex",
workplan_id: str | None = None,
task_id: str | None = None,
) -> str:
"""Record a State Hub progress note for completed or significant work."""
body: dict[str, Any] = {
"summary": summary,
"event_type": "note",
"author": author,
}
if workplan_id:
body["workplan_id"] = workplan_id
if task_id:
body["task_id"] = task_id
return _json(_request("POST", "/progress/", body))
@mcp.tool()
def record_decision(
title: str,
description: str,
topic_id: str,
proposed_by: str = "codex",
workplan_id: str | None = None,
) -> str:
"""Record a pending decision linked to a topic and optionally a workplan."""
body: dict[str, Any] = {
"title": title,
"description": description,
"topic_id": topic_id,
"decision_type": "pending",
"status": "open",
"proposed_by": proposed_by,
}
if workplan_id:
body["workplan_id"] = workplan_id
return _json(_request("POST", "/decisions/", body))
@mcp.tool()
def update_task_status(
task_id: str,
status: str,
blocking_reason: str | None = None,
) -> str:
"""Update a task to wait, todo, progress, done, or cancel."""
body: dict[str, Any] = {"status": status}
if blocking_reason is not None:
body["blocking_reason"] = blocking_reason
return _json(_request("PATCH", f"/tasks/{task_id}", body))
if __name__ == "__main__":
mcp.run(transport="stdio")
